*Projity Announces the Release of OpenProj 1.0*

/*Open Source replacement of Microsoft Project is now publicly released
on Linux, Unix, Mac or Windows. There were over 200,000 beta testers of
OpenProj in more than 132 countries */


San Mateo, CA  January 21, 2008 -- Projity, the leader in SaaS and open
source project management software announced today the general
availability of OpenProj 1.0. The OpenProj solution is a complete
replacement of Microsoft Project and is available on Linux, Unix, Mac or
Windows. OpenProj has equivalent functionality and opens native
Microsoft Project files. Projity announced the initial OpenProj beta in
the Fall, over 200,000 users joined the beta testing in over 132
countries. The global project management community continues to rapidly
adopt OpenProj with tens of thousands of new users each week.

The global reach of Projity's solutions are creating a tremendous
disruption for existing software vendors. Projity has already announced
translations in Spanish, French, German, Portuguese, Swedish, Russian,
Korean and Chinese with many other languages pending. The OpenProj
solution is a significant addition for the market. “T/he Projity team is
very happy to announce the release of OpenProj 1.0. Our team and the
OpenProj community have worked hard on this release and the many
localized languages. OpenProj has given the marketplace an alternative
to commercial project management software on the desktop that is
available on Linux, Unix, Mac or windows and now in localized languages
around the world/” said Marc O'Brien, CEO Projity. Project is part of
the Office family of products and is installed on 7% of all Office
desktops. The availability of a free, cross platform alternative brings
a complete project management solution to millions of users who
previously were not keen on spending the $999.99 per copy for
Microsoft's proprietary Windows solution.



About Projity:

Projity is a Silicon Valley and French company with offices in San
Mateo, CA and Paris. Projity currently has two solutions:
Project-ON-Demand (SaaS) and OpenProj (open source). Projity solutions
are used by more than 200,000 project managers in over 132 countries
around the world.
